About

UPMC Children's Hospital and UPMC

UPMC Children's Hospital of Pittsburgh is a 313-bed, acute

care teaching hospital located on 10 acres in Pittsburgh's

Lawrenceville neighborhood.

UPMC

Children's was the nation's first pediatric

transplant center. With a history spanning 130-plus years, UPMC

Children's today is renowned for its outstanding clinical,

research, and medical education programs and services _ and for its

frontline role in advancing standards of excellence in pediatric

care.

UPMC Children's is ranked on

the U.S. News Top 10 Best Children's

Hospitals for 2023-2024 and is ranked in all 10 pediatric

subspecialties surveyed. Three subspecialties ranked in the

national top 10, including : Cardiology & Heart Surgery,

Diabetes & Endocrinology, Gastroenterology & GI Surgery

UPMC Children's Hospital cares for

over 80% of all hospitalized children (and over 90% of all

hospitalized children under the age of 12) in our region, a

catchment area that includes Western Pennsylvania, Eastern Ohio,

Northern West Virginia, and Southwestern New York.
